In conjunction with the start of the Smithsonian Folklife Festival, Idaho Governor C.L. “Butch” Otter proclaimed June 29, 2016 to be Basque History and Culture Day. CWI was included in the proclamation based on the hundreds of cultural anthropology students from the College who have immersed themselves in student engagement field trips Gorrell has lead at the Basque Museum and surrounding Basque Block since 2010.
